证书是续签成功了,网站设置的 SSL 也显示未过期,但是访问 https 站点提示证书已过期。
然后随便找个站点,点击配置文件,点击保存,再次访问域名就能正常使用,由此猜测应该是没有进行 nginx -s reload 导致。
和上次的系统工具,日志清理不会进行 nginx -s reopen 差不多。
查了一下,./class/letsencrypt.py 这个是 acme.sh 之后第一次重构 Let's Encrypt 组件,这个里面会进行 nginx -s reload。
./class/sewer_Usage.py 是第一次重构之后,使用第三方组件来部署 Let's Encrypt 证书(可能是第三方包太大,就有了第三方重构),可以看到里面也会进行 reload。
但是 7.0.3 的 Let's Encrypt 组件,无论是 nginx -s reload 还是 nginx reload 都没看到(搜索结果也没看到 ./class/panelLets.py)。
没想到我这台服务器居然跟随宝塔进行了三次重构 Let's Encrypt(因为我是重度 Let's Encrypt 使用者),之前还一直吐槽宝塔重构得有问题。
当然第三次重构之后目前用下来还算完美,除了 6.9.8 这中间出现了计划任务没有运行,基本上没太大毛病,而 7.0.0 之后,已经可以正常续签了。
|
|